GENERAL ENGINES PEDAL POWER    


0 consumer reviews. Login to rate this product.

--- DISCONTINUED. (Verified 05/93) RETAINED IN DATABASE FOR REFERENCE. --- Add on power units for bikes or trikes. Three models: 50K is 1/2 horsepower, 100K is 1 horsepower, 150K is 1 1/2 horsepower. Each unit includes motor system and mounting brackets, battery case and nuts and bolts. Uses one or two 12 volt batteries. Instant start does not require pedaling. Top motor speeds, 8 to 15 mph. Consists of motor and friction drive head mounted above front tire. Control is mounted on handgrip. Some pedal assistance may be needed on hills.

Notes: Not recommended for heavy use in hilly terrain by operators who cannot pedal independently. Friction drive system may cause excessive wear to tires because of rough surface.
